Google Images Search Adds Creator & Credit Metadata For Image Credits

Google announced yesterday they have added support for Creator and Credit metadata and will be adding Copyright Notice metadata. This meta data will be used by Google to display Image Credits information on the image within Google Image Search.

Here is how those credit information items will appear in Google Image search on mobile after you click on an image:

Google added, "Also in partnership with CEPIC and IPTC, we hope to create better usage guidance for photographers, photo agencies and publishers to include copyright and attribution information in image metadata. For more on how to best implement IPTC metadata, refer to the IPTC Guidelines."
